Skill Scanner
Run both the skill-structure gate and the CodeQL SDK security scan, then report a compact ready-to-submit status block.
Use When
- Validate skill structure with openclaw skills check and package_skill.py before scanning
- Run the codeql-sdk audit with --fail-on-high and emit JSON plus optional SARIF reports for CI/ClawHub
- Produce a handoff summary (structure, package, scan status, report path, ready-to-submit) for maintainers or ClawHub
Guardrails
- If CodeQL finds no analyzable source, mark the scan not applicable rather than passed; never substitute weaker checks
- If the CodeQL CLI is missing, report it as a blocker and ask before installing it (machine-level change)
- Do not commit .scan-reports/ or print secrets; summarize only rule IDs, severity, file paths, and line numbers
